Entering 2026, Taiwan's Food and Beverage (F&B) industry is reaching a critical turning point. The chronic labor shortage is no longer a temporary hurdle; it has officially become the permanent baseline for restaurant operations. Combined with rising raw material costs, minimum wage increases, and high commercial rents, the focus of restaurant management has shifted from simple digitization to smart operations and value creation.

At the same time, consumer preferences are evolving. The rise of "Casual Fine Dining" highlights a market that demands high-quality ingredients and exquisite culinary execution, but in a relaxed, non-stuffy dining environment. To survive and maintain healthy profit margins in 2026, Taiwanese restaurants must find a balance between technological efficiency and warm hospitality.

Trend 1: F&B Technology as a Standard Requirement, Not an Option

In 2026, AI and automation are no longer exclusive tools for large multinational chains. Small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) in Taipei, Taichung, and Kaohsiung are actively integrating tech solutions to offset staffing deficits.

Key technological pillars in 2026 include:

  • Smart Recommendation Systems: Using data to suggest pairings or up-sell high-margin dishes based on customer preferences, weather, or time of day.
  • Human-Robot Collaboration: Utilizing food delivery robots to handle repetitive heavy lifting, freeing up human staff to focus on high-touch customer service and culinary storytelling.
  • Integrated QR Ordering: Connecting the customer's smartphone directly to the kitchen and the POS system, minimizing manual data entry errors.

Trend 2: The Rise of Casual Fine Dining and Digital Presentation

Taiwanese diners, particularly Gen Z and the rising middle class, are gravitating toward Casual Fine Dining. They appreciate the culinary craftsmanship of traditional fine dining but prefer a more casual, flexible atmosphere.

For restaurant owners, this trend requires a change in how menus are presented. Traditional paper menus are costly to update and cannot dynamically showcase the stories behind local ingredients. A high-quality digital menu allows restaurants to:

  • Display high-resolution photos of beautifully plated dishes.
  • Share the origin stories of local organic ingredients (e.g., organic rice from Hualien or tea leaves from Alishan).
  • Instantly adjust menus based on daily ingredient availability, reducing waste and highlighting freshness.

Integrating Local Payment Ecosystems: LINE Pay and Beyond

A seamless digital ordering experience in Taiwan must be backed by integrated local payment options. In 2026, cashless payments are dominant, and customers expect to settle their bills directly on their phones.

Your digital ordering system should support:

  1. LINE Pay: The undisputed king of mobile payments in Taiwan, highly valued by users for collecting LINE Points.
  2. JKOPAY (街口支付): Extremely popular among local consumers for its cashback rewards and convenience.
  3. Apple Pay / Google Pay: Essential for smooth checkout experiences, especially for international tourists in commercial districts.

By integrating these payment gateways directly into the QR ordering flow, restaurants can secure payments upfront, completely eliminating the risk of dine-and-dash incidents.

Q1: Will older customers in Taiwan reject QR code ordering?

While some older diners may initially feel hesitant, Taiwan's high smartphone penetration rate means most seniors are familiar with scanning QR codes (especially due to the widespread use of LINE). Service staff can provide brief, friendly guidance during their first visit, or keep a few physical menus as a backup.

Q2: Does QR ordering reduce the "human touch" of a restaurant?

Actually, it does the opposite. By automating the repetitive tasks of writing down orders and processing credit cards, your staff is freed from administrative stress. They can spend more time greeting guests, explaining the chef's culinary philosophy, and checking on food quality—bringing the true "service temperature" back to the table.
